The following are the durations in minutes of a sample of long-distance phone calls within the continental United States reported by one long-distance carrier.
Time (in minutes) | Relative Frequency |
0 but less than 5 | 0.37 |
5 but less than 10 | 0.22 |
10 but less than 15 | 0.15 |
15 but less than 20 | 0.10 |
20 but less than 25 | 0.07 |
25 but less than 30} 0.07 | |
30 or more | 0.02 |
i) What is the width of each class?
a. 1 minute
b. 2%
c. 5 minutes
d. 100%
ii) What is the cumulative relative frequency for the percentage of calls that lasted under 10 minutes?
a. 0.10
b. 0.76
c. 0.59
d. 0.84
